Subjects; A; B; C; D; E; F; G; H; I; J; K; L; M; N; O; P; Q; R; S; T; U; V; W; Y; Z 330 $aDescribed by Pope Pius XII as the most important theologian since Thomas Aquinas, the Swiss pastor and theologian, Karl Barth, continues to be a major influence on students, scholars and preachers today. Barth's theology found its expression mainly through his closely reasoned fourteen-part magnum opus, Die Kirchliche Dogmatik. Having taken over 30 years to write, the Church Dogmatics is regarded as one of the most important theological works of all time, and represents the pinnacle of Barth's achievement as a theologian. 606 $aChristian ethics$xReformed authors 606 $aReconciliation$xReligious aspects$xChristianity 615 0$aChristian ethics$xReformed authors. 615 0$aReconciliation$xReligious aspects$xChristianity. 676 $a241.092 700 $aBarth$b Karl$f1886-1968.$0124507 702 $aBromiley$b Geoffrey W. 801 0$bMiAaPQ 801 1$bMiAaPQ 801 2$bMiAaPQ 906 $aBOOK 912 $a9910796913503321 996 $aThe Christian life$93832483 997 $aUNINA LEADER 01510nas 2200409 n 450 001 990009027460403321 005 20240229084334.0 011 $a0921-4771 035 $a000902746 035 $aFED01000902746 035 $a(Aleph)000902746FED01 035 $a000902746 091 $2CNR$aP 00221526 100 $a20161109a19899999km-y0itaa50------ba 101 0 $aeng 102 $aDE 110 $aauu-------- 200 1 $aProbus$e(Dordrecht) 207 1$a1989- 210 $aBerlin;New York$cMouton de Gruyter 326 $aSemestrale 452 0$12001$aProbus (Berlin.
